Overview Training

This is a class that lasts 1.5 hours and is required of all America Reads tutors . As a work-study student, you will be paid for your training time. Training will cover classroom etiquette, your responsibilities as an America Reads/America Counts Tutor, and introduces some tutoring strategies. You may look for a job before completing the overview training, but must complete it before you begin tutoring.
